Defining a Registered Agent?

A registered agent is a legal entity or corporation designated to handle legal documents on behalf of a company. This includes formal correspondence from the state, tax notices, and service of process in the case of a lawsuit. Having  registered agent Ohio  registered agent is a legal requirement for corporations and limited liability companies (LLCs) in most states, guaranteeing that there is always a reliable point of contact for legal concerns.

The primary responsibility of a registered agent is to maintain a legitimate physical address within the state where the business is formed. This address, often referred to as the registered office, is where all legal communication is sent. The registered agent serves as a crucial link between the business and the state, helping to make certain compliance with various legal obligations and deadlines.

Businesses can choose to act as their own registered agent or engage a professional registered agent service. Hiring a business registered agent can provide secrecy and peace of mind, as it allows business owners to prevent their personal addresses on public record. Additionally, a professional service can guarantee that all legal documents are processed promptly and appropriately, minimizing the risk of missing important deadlines or notices.

Pricing and Fees of Registered Agent Solutions

When assessing a registered agent service, understanding the pricing and fees is vital for every business owner. Most registered agent solutions offer annual subscriptions, which typically vary from $$100 to $300 per annum. Factors influencing the cost include the extent of assistance provided, the standing of the provider, and whether the service is national or local in coverage. It’s vital for companies to evaluate their requirements and ensure they are getting worth for their investment.

Some registered agent services also provide extra benefits that can affect pricing. For instance, a full-service solution might include compliance tracking, file scanning, and prompt alerts, which can validate a greater fee. On the other hand, more fundamental solutions could be provided at a diminished cost, attractive to businesses looking to cut expenses. When assessing registered agent services, it is important to balance the benefits against the expenses to find a provider that meets both financial plan and functional needs.

To find the most suitable option, business owners should look into various registered agent service comparisons and read testimonials to gain understanding into fee schedules and quality of service. Some services may offer discounted rates for the first term, while some companies might have additional charges that could impact overall costs.
